Mimiron's Jumpjets

Created as a prototype by Mimiron. The pieces were stolen from his workshop, sold, and lost to time. That is until now..

Riding Requirements:

  • This mount is available to all eligible characters on your account.
  • Level 10
  • Apprentice Riding (ground)
  • Expert Riding (flying)

Notes:

This mount was introduced during the Secrets of Azeroth event in 2023, but it can still be created even after that event has ended. To assemble Mimiron's Jumpjets, you need to collect three booster items that are located around Azeroth. Two of the three require multiple people to obtain.
  • The First Booster Part drops from a specially summoned rare NPC in the middle of Jaguero Isle in the Cape of Stranglethorn (59.4, 79.0). Look for a place with three large bowls on the ground. The rare is named Enigma Ward and it can only be spawned by 3 players with a Torch of Pyrreth toy. Other players can loot the component.
  • The Second Booster Part can be looted after a special event involving the Enigmamental in northern Felwood, at 50.0, 26.3, and requires 4 players. One player should click on the translucent yellow "Engine" item beneath the Enigmamental, activating it. The Enigmamental will then "absorb" the player (non-lethally). After it has absorbed a further 3 players (4 total), it will drop the Booster object from which anyone can loot the Second Booster Part.
  • The Third Booster Part requires no helpers. Simply go to the steps on the Dark Portal in the Blasted Lands, at 54.8, 52.2, where you'll see a "Mimiron's Booster Part" that you can loot. However, you can't loot it while in combat, and the periodically spawning hostile NPCs will interrupt you. The easiest way to loot it is simply to ride a flying mount and hover close enough to loot the item without attracting any aggro.
After you've gathered your three components, you can fuse them to create the mount at the Empowered Arcane Forge in Valdrakken (36.4, 62.2). After the Secrets of Azeroth is over, the forge permanently empowered, but while it's running it must be empowered via special 15-minute events every 4 hours (look for a blue forge icon on your Valdrakken map and mouse over it to see the time until the next event). These events involve carrying Power Source items back to the forge and require a community effort. See this Wowhead guide for more information.
